You don't see the need now. Buy will need that money in the future. After novice ws, you need to be at a crafting station to make your goods. That means no more making weapons in the field while you survey. So unless you enjoy spending more than 1/2 your time gathering resources you will need at least 5 harvesters running, copper, steel, ore, gas, and wood. Some may also want one for the gems as well.
And if you ever want to sell your goods at more than 3k, you'll need a vendor, which usually means you need house or a friend with a house and vendor that you can use.
Efficient weaponsmiths have a tremendous amount of maint. costs.
